Glutathione and Its Role in the Body
- Glutathione is a potent antioxidant made primarily in the liver. It helps neutralize harmful free radicals—unstable molecules that can cause oxidative damage to cells. Free radicals are generated during normal metabolic processes, exposure to toxins, environmental pollutants, alcohol consumption, and certain medications.
- The body’s ability to maintain high levels of glutathione is crucial for defending against oxidative stress, which can damage cells and tissues, potentially leading to chronic conditions, accelerated aging, and liver disease.
NAC’s Role in Glutathione Production
- N-Acetyl Cysteine (NAC) provides cysteine, one of the three amino acids needed to synthesize glutathione (the other two being glycine and glutamate). While the body can produce cysteine, it often cannot produce enough to maintain optimal glutathione levels. NAC supplementation boosts the availability of cysteine, thereby enhancing the body’s ability to synthesize glutathione.
- Research suggests that NAC is more effective at raising glutathione levels than taking glutathione supplements directly. This is because oral glutathione supplements are often poorly absorbed, and their effectiveness can be limited by the body’s ability to break down and utilize the compound. In contrast, NAC is more efficiently absorbed and can directly influence the production of glutathione in the body.
Liver Detoxification and Protection
- The liver plays a central role in detoxifying the body by metabolizing and neutralizing toxins. This process occurs in two phases:
- Phase 1 detoxification involves breaking down toxins into intermediate compounds. However, these intermediates can sometimes be even more toxic than the original substances.
- Phase 2 detoxification is where glutathione is crucial. In this phase, the liver attaches specific amino acids (like cysteine, the building block of glutathione) to these intermediates, making them water-soluble and easier to excrete through the kidneys in the urine.
- Glutathione plays a key role in both detoxification phases, particularly in neutralizing free radicals and preparing toxins for safe elimination. If glutathione levels are insufficient, the body may struggle to properly detoxify, leading to the buildup of toxic substances, liver damage, and potentially systemic harm.
- NAC supplementation can help ensure adequate glutathione levels, making it an effective strategy to protect the liver from damage, particularly from drug-induced or alcohol-induced liver stress. It also aids in the detoxification of harmful substances accumulated from environmental pollutants and medications.
Additional Cofactors: Selenium and Molybdenum
- Selenium is an essential trace mineral that acts as a cofactor for the production of glutathione peroxidase, an enzyme that works alongside glutathione to neutralize free radicals in the liver and other tissues. Selenium’s antioxidant properties further support liver function and overall health.
- Molybdenum is a lesser-known essential trace mineral that supports the body’s phase 2 detoxification process, particularly through the sulfation pathway. This process involves attaching sulfur-containing molecules (like glutathione, taurine, or SAMe) to toxins, making them more easily excretable. Molybdenum aids in detoxifying chemicals like sulfur-containing additives in food, drugs, and environmental toxins. This helps prevent the buildup of harmful substances that could affect liver health and overall well-being.
